Parnala - Sadwan, Kangra
Parnala is a village situated in the Sadwan tehsil of Kangra district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 85 km from Dharmsala. Aund serves as the Gram Panchayat for Parnala village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Parnala is 008315. The village covers a total geographical area of 112.15 hectares and falls under the 176202 pincode. Nurpur is the nearest town.
Parnala village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Nurp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kangra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Parnala
As per Census 2011, Parnala village has a total population of 263 people, consisting of 129 males and 134 females. The village has 51 households and a sex ratio of 1,038 females per 1,000 males. There are 42 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 193 literate and 70 illiterate residents. Additionally, 52 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 86 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Parnala are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 263 | 129 | 134 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 42 | 24 | 18 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 52 | 29 | 23 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 86 | 37 | 49 |
| Literate Population | 193 | 98 | 95 |
| Illiterate Population | 70 | 31 | 39 |

Transport and Connectivity of Parnala
Public transport in the Parnala is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Parnala.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Dharmsala to Parnala is about 85 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Parnala
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Parnala village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Parnala
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Parnala village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
